Approved! Renovation work begins

2012-03-09 by DaliGinkgo Leave a Comment

After extensive consultations with county, town and village leaders, this February we have received official approval to begin renovations on the Pear Orchard (Ci Yin An) temple. When completed at the end of 2014, the temple will include a visitor’s center, vegetarian restaurant meditatiin rooms, classroom and activity space and a tea garden. Ginkgo project … [Read more…]

The Jianchuan County Heritage Bureau reviews our proposal

2012-02-17 by DaliGinkgo Leave a Comment

Now that we have submitted out proposal to the Heritage Bureau, we needed to take the officials on a tour to explain where we want to make changes, and there are a lot. We’re upgrading electric, adding windows, skylights and removing cheaply constructed recent additions and adding a public toilet. The response from Jianchuan Heritage … [Read more…]
